Defining Paramolan C: Fixed-Dose Combination and Classification

Paramolan C is a non-opioid, fixed-dose combination (FDC) preparation classified broadly as an analgesic, an antipyretic, and a vitamin supplement. This compound is engineered to provide symptomatic relief through the pharmacological actions of its core components. The core analgesic component, Acetaminophen (Paracetamol), is used for its properties in reducing pain and fever. Its dual-component nature places it distinctly within the category of supportive compound analgesics.

Composition and Origin: Acetaminophen with Sodium Ascorbate

The active composition of Paramolan C pairs Acetaminophen, a synthetic derivative, with Sodium Ascorbate, an essential nutrient derivative. The primary component for symptom relief is Acetaminophen, while Sodium Ascorbate is the readily available, water-soluble form of Vitamin C. This specific salt form is often preferred for preparations intended for oral administration, particularly the effervescent tablet form, which provides for rapid dissolution.

The inclusion of the antioxidant component incorporates the role of Vitamin C in supporting the body's normal metabolic processes and contributing to immune function. This composition reflects an integrated approach to care.

What side effects are possible with Paramolan C?

Possible side effects and safety information

The official safety profile for Paramolan C, an analgesic and antipyretic combination product, details the risks primarily associated with its core component, Acetaminophen (Paracetamol). Regulatory documents classify adverse reactions based on frequency and affected physiological systems.

Adverse Reaction Classifications

Side effects are grouped into categories such as Rare (1/10,000 to <1/1,000), Very Rare (<1/10,000), and Not Known, where frequency cannot be estimated from available data. Affected system-organ classes include Hepatobiliary Disorders, Skin and Subcutaneous Tissue Disorders, Blood and Lymphatic System Disorders, and Immune System Disorders.

Serious Documented Risks and Safety Constraints

The most significant and serious adverse reaction documented in official labeling is severe liver damage (hepatotoxicity), especially when the product is used in chronic, high-dose exposure or when dosage limits are exceeded. Very rare but serious reactions include severe skin reactions (such as Stevens-Johnson syndrome) and anaphylactic shock.

Safety constraints and cautions are explicitly defined in regulatory documents for specific populations. The medicine is often contraindicated in individuals with severe hepatic impairment or severe active liver disease. Furthermore, official notes indicate a greater risk of toxicity for patients with chronic alcohol consumption or conditions that lead to glutathione depletion.

Long-term use patterns, defined as greater than three months, are officially associated with risks such as the development or worsening of analgesic overuse headache. The sodium content of effervescent formulations must also be taken into account for individuals on sodium-restricted diets.

Overdose and Emergency Response

The official regulatory documents define the Paramolan C overdose profile through the risk of severe, time-critical toxicity primarily from its Acetaminophen component. Initial manifestations of overdose are often nonspecific (such as nausea, vomiting, pallor, or loss of appetite) or may be absent altogether, which requires heightened caution. Regulatory guidance mandates seeking immediate medical attention or advice in the event of a suspected overdose, even if the individual feels well. This required action is due to the potential for delayed, life-threatening liver damage (hepatic failure) progressing to complications like encephalopathy, acute renal failure, and death.

Hospital management involves supportive care and immediate assessment, including the measurement of plasma acetaminophen concentration. The official antidote, N-acetylcysteine (NAC), is specified for managing this toxicity, with maximal protective benefit documented when administered within the critical 0 to 8 hours post-ingestion. Monitoring protocols require serial liver function tests and Prothrombin Time (PT/INR) to track the progression of hepatic injury. Specific populations face an increased hazard of severe overdose, including those with pre-existing non-cirrhotic alcoholic liver disease or severe hepatic/renal impairment.

Eligibility and Restrictions for Use

Eligibility Map: Who can and cannot use Paramolan C — Official Regulatory Information

This section outlines the eligibility criteria for Paramolan C, strictly based on governmental regulatory documents.


Populations for whom use is Contraindicated

Use of Paramolan C is prohibited for individuals with:

  • Known hypersensitivity or allergy to paracetamol (acetaminophen) or any other component of the medicine.
  • Severe liver disease or severe hepatic impairment (including severe active liver disease).
  • Severe kidney failure or severe renal insufficiency (creatinine clearance below 10 ml/min in some documents).
  • Hepatic porphyria or porphyria.

Restricted or Not Recommended Populations

Use requires special consideration and a consultation with a healthcare professional in the following cases:

  • Condition-specific: Patients with non-cirrhotic alcoholic liver disease, mild to moderate hepatic impairment (including Gilbert's syndrome), glucose-6-phosphate dehydrogenase (G6PD) deficiency, haemolytic anaemia, glutathione deficiency, or dehydration. The risk of overdose is greater in those with non-cirrhotic alcoholic liver disease.
  • Pregnancy and Lactation: Use is not recommended for pregnant or breastfeeding women. If use is clinically necessary during pregnancy, it should be at the lowest effective dose for the shortest duration.
  • Age-related: The medicine is generally recommended for adults and adolescents over 12 years (or over 40 kg), though this is dosage form dependent. The medicine is not recommended for children below certain age/weight limits (e.g., under 12 years) as the dosage strength may be unsuitable.

Eligibility-Related Restrictions

Patients must not take any other products containing paracetamol (acetaminophen) concurrently with Paramolan C due to the high risk of severe liver damage from overdose.

What should I know about interactions with other medicines?

Interactions with other medicines and products

This section describes officially documented interactions for Paramolan C, which contains paracetamol and ascorbic acid (vitamin C), based on authoritative government regulatory information.

Interaction Restrictions

  • Other Paracetamol-Containing Products: Concomitant use with any other medicine containing paracetamol (acetaminophen) is strongly restricted due to the significant risk of accidental overdose and potential toxicity.

Documented Pharmacokinetic and Pharmacodynamic Interactions

Interacting Substance/Class Regulatory Statement and Impact
Oral Anticoagulants (e.g., Warfarin) Regular daily use of paracetamol with warfarin is documented to increase the risk of bleeding. Clinical monitoring, such as of the International Normalized Ratio (INR), may be necessary.
Enzyme-Inducing Medicines (e.g., specific treatments for epilepsy or tuberculosis) Caution is advised upon co-administration, as these drugs may increase the potential for liver toxicity following an overdose of paracetamol.
Medicines that alter gastric emptying (e.g., Metoclopramide, Cholestyramine) These may affect the rate and extent of paracetamol absorption. Consult official labeling for specific guidance on spacing the administration of these agents.
Ascorbic Acid (Vitamin C, at high doses) The ascorbic acid component, especially at high doses, is officially noted for its potential to increase paracetamol plasma levels.

Mechanism of Action

Paramolan C exerts its effects through two distinct pharmacodynamic mechanisms. The Paracetamol component acts primarily within the Central Nervous System (CNS). It is metabolized into the active molecule AM404, which functions by modulating TRPV1 receptors and interfering with endocannabinoid reuptake, thereby influencing descending pain signaling pathways to reduce nerve signal transmission. Separately, Paracetamol targets Cyclooxygenase (COX) enzyme activity in the hypothalamus, inhibiting the production of Prostaglandin E2 (PGE2). This molecular action causes a shift in the hypothalamic temperature set point, which initiates peripheral heat dissipation mechanisms. The second component, Ascorbic Acid (Vitamin C), acts as a systemic, water-soluble antioxidant, scavenging free radicals and maintaining cellular redox balance. This mechanism assists in sustaining cellular redox potential under conditions of heightened metabolic activity.

Dosage and Administration Information

How to Use Paramolan C: Administration Guidelines

Paramolan C is a fixed-dose combination product containing Acetaminophen (Paracetamol) and Sodium Ascorbate (Vitamin C) that is designed strictly for oral administration. The medicine is administered as an effervescent tablet, which mandates dissolution in a full glass of water before being consumed immediately. This preparation requirement ensures the correct oral solution is formed.


Dosing and Frequency Protocol

Adult dosing follows established ceilings. The usual single dose for the analgesic component is 500 mg to 1000 mg. Administration is limited by a strict 4-hour minimum interval between doses, with the maximum single dose set at 1000 mg. The maximum total daily dose of Acetaminophen must not exceed 4000 mg (4 g) in a 24-hour period, a rule that applies to all sources of the analgesic component.


Administration Conditions and Constraints

Use of Paramolan C is generally limited to short-term periods, typically not exceeding 10 days for pain or 3 days for fever without medical re-evaluation. Due to the nature of the Vitamin C component, it is advised that the medicine should be avoided late in the evening.

The effervescent form contains Sodium (content varies by formulation), which must be considered for patients following a sodium-restricted diet. Furthermore, special consideration is given to patients with impaired organ function: individuals with severe renal or hepatic impairment require the dosing interval to be prolonged to 6 or 8 hours to accommodate reduced clearance.

Recent Clinical Evidence

The research base for Paramolan C, a fixed-dose combination product, is structured around the clinical evaluation of its core components, primarily the analgesic (Acetaminophen). Randomized Controlled Trials (RCTs) and systematic reviews were used in research exploring how symptoms change over time and were conducted on adults and adolescents experiencing outcomes related to physical discomfort, such as headache and fever. These studies monitored outcomes like changes in pain intensity scores and elevated body temperature, forming a well-characterized evidence base for acute relief.

The product was also evaluated in research exploring outcomes related to general well-being due to the Sodium Ascorbate (Vitamin C) component. Research on this aspect often involved Systematic Reviews investigating vitamin supplementation in conditions involving periods of heightened symptoms, such as those associated with the common cold. Findings in this area were mixed across different studies. Some research describes patterns of observed changes in cold duration or symptom scores, while other studies report how symptoms evolved with minimal difference.

Crucially, comparative evidence is lacking in trials designed to isolate the specific contribution of the FDC beyond the core analgesic component alone. The research is consistently short-term, meaning long-term effects are not fully established, and there is limited information available for patients who use the product repeatedly. Furthermore, data for certain groups remain insufficient, with limited FDC-specific evidence for populations such as children or older adults with complex health needs. The overall body of evidence primarily contributes to the broader evidence landscape for short-term, acute symptom management.

Frequently Asked Questions (FAQ)

Common questions about Paramolan C (FAQ)


Q: Can I drink alcohol while taking Paramolan C?

Official product information strongly warns against consuming alcohol while taking this medicine. The paracetamol component of Paramolan C can increase the risk of serious liver damage when combined with alcohol. Regulatory warnings indicate that avoiding alcohol is generally necessary during treatment.


Q: Does Paramolan C need to be kept refrigerated?

No, Paramolan C does not need to be refrigerated. Regulatory documents state that the medicine should be stored in its original packaging, protected from light and moisture, typically below 25 C (or room temperature). Referencing the official leaflet for specific storage conditions is recommended.


Q: Will Paramolan C make me sleepy?

Regulatory documents indicate a low potential for central nervous system effects, such as mild drowsiness or dizziness, as a possible side effect. While uncommon, these effects may require caution when performing tasks that demand full mental alertness.


Q: Can Paramolan C be used during pregnancy?

The official product information advises that Paramolan C should only be used during pregnancy if a medical professional determines it is absolutely necessary. This recommendation is due to the need to assess the overall risk-benefit balance, particularly concerning the component vitamin C which may cross the placenta. Consultation with a healthcare professional is necessary before using this medicine during pregnancy.


How should Paramolan C be stored and disposed of?

The official storage and disposal requirements for Paramolan C are mandatory conditions necessary to maintain product quality and public safety.

Storage Conditions

The medicine must be stored in its original package and kept out of the sight and reach of children.

  • Temperature: Store below 25 C or at room temperature (20 C to 25 C), as excess heat must be avoided.
  • Handling: The container or tube must be kept tightly closed to protect the effervescent product from moisture and light.
  • Stability: The medicine must not be used after the expiry date shown on the package.

Disposal Instructions

  • Environmental Protection: Expired or unused Paramolan C must not be thrown away via wastewater or household waste.
  • Procedure: Patients must ask a pharmacist how to dispose of the medicine, ensuring it is discarded in accordance with local pharmaceutical waste requirements.
